SCHA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2021 in Review

838 of the 5,745 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Schwab U.S Small- Cap ETF (SCHA) for Q2 2021, worth a combined $10.1B — up 7.2% from $9.38B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 71 funds opened new SCHA positions and 44 closed out — a net gain of 27 holders — while 371 added to existing stakes and 280 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Charles Schwab Investment Advisory, adding an estimated $195M. The largest seller was Financial Management Professionals, cutting an estimated $63.2M.
